1AUTOMAKE_OPTIONS = subdir-objects 2 3if SEPARATE_COMPILATION 4noinst_LIBRARIES = libasio.a 5libasio_a_SOURCES = ../../asio.cpp 6if HAVE_OPENSSL 7libasio_a_SOURCES += ../../asio_ssl.cpp 8endif 9LDADD = libasio.a 10endif 11 12noinst_PROGRAMS = \ 13 echo/async_tcp_echo_server \ 14 echo/async_udp_echo_server \ 15 echo/blocking_tcp_echo_client \ 16 echo/blocking_tcp_echo_server \ 17 echo/blocking_udp_echo_client \ 18 echo/blocking_udp_echo_server \ 19 executors/actor \ 20 executors/async_1 \ 21 executors/async_2 \ 22 executors/bank_account_1 \ 23 executors/bank_account_2 \ 24 executors/fork_join \ 25 executors/pipeline \ 26 executors/priority_scheduler \ 27 iostreams/http_client \ 28 operations/composed_1 \ 29 operations/composed_2 \ 30 operations/composed_3 \ 31 operations/composed_4 \ 32 operations/composed_5 \ 33 operations/composed_6 \ 34 operations/composed_7 \ 35 operations/composed_8 36 37AM_CXXFLAGS = -I$(srcdir)/../../../include 38 39echo_async_tcp_echo_server_SOURCES = echo/async_tcp_echo_server.cpp 40echo_async_udp_echo_server_SOURCES = echo/async_udp_echo_server.cpp 41echo_blocking_tcp_echo_client_SOURCES = echo/blocking_tcp_echo_client.cpp 42echo_blocking_tcp_echo_server_SOURCES = echo/blocking_tcp_echo_server.cpp 43echo_blocking_udp_echo_client_SOURCES = echo/blocking_udp_echo_client.cpp 44echo_blocking_udp_echo_server_SOURCES = echo/blocking_udp_echo_server.cpp 45executors_actor_SOURCES = executors/actor.cpp 46executors_async_1_SOURCES = executors/async_1.cpp 47executors_async_2_SOURCES = executors/async_2.cpp 48executors_bank_account_1_SOURCES = executors/bank_account_1.cpp 49executors_bank_account_2_SOURCES = executors/bank_account_2.cpp 50executors_fork_join_SOURCES = executors/fork_join.cpp 51executors_pipeline_SOURCES = executors/pipeline.cpp 52executors_priority_scheduler_SOURCES = executors/priority_scheduler.cpp 53iostreams_http_client_SOURCES = iostreams/http_client.cpp 54operations_composed_1_SOURCES = operations/composed_1.cpp 55operations_composed_2_SOURCES = operations/composed_2.cpp 56operations_composed_3_SOURCES = operations/composed_3.cpp 57operations_composed_4_SOURCES = operations/composed_4.cpp 58operations_composed_5_SOURCES = operations/composed_5.cpp 59operations_composed_6_SOURCES = operations/composed_6.cpp 60operations_composed_7_SOURCES = operations/composed_7.cpp 61operations_composed_8_SOURCES = operations/composed_8.cpp 62 63MAINTAINERCLEANFILES = \ 64 $(srcdir)/Makefile.in 65